Q. An emf of 24.0 V is applied to a coil with an inductance of 58.0 mH and a resistance of 0.41 Ω.

a) Determine the energy stored in the magnetic field when the current reaches one fourth of its maximum value.

b) How long does it take for the current to reach this value?

Answer:  a)The maximum current, after a long time has elapsed, will be 24/0.41 = 58.5A. A quarter of this is 14.63A. Energy stored in an inductor is 0.5*L*I^2 = 6.21J

b) you can use I(t)/ Imax =1 - exp(-t*R/L) where I(t) is the current at time t (14.63A), Imax is the maximum current (58.5A), R is the resistance, L the inductance

0.75 = exp(-t*7.07)

t*7.07= 0.288

t = 40.7ms
